Phyllis Metlen, who with her late husband Marshall Metlen founded the Upper Santa Monica Canyon Homeowners Association, died on November 18. Metlen was known in the community for being a ‘fabulous’ piano teacher who taught scores of children and adults in the conservatory in her front room. A decade ago, the Metlens suffered a follow-home robbery, which was their impetus in starting the homeowners association. The association began providing 24-hour guard service for the adjacent neighborhood, which is a large cul de sac encompassing Kingman, San Lorenzo, Dryad, Alisal, Mesita, Doni, Attilla and Esparta. Metlen is survived by two grown children.
